Popular Types of Flowers for Every Season

Spring Blooms

Spring brings renewed life with flowers like tulips, daffodils, and crocuses. These early bloomers push through the last remnants of winter, offering hope and color when the world needs it most. Cherry blossoms create spectacular displays in parks and gardens, while hyacinths fill the air with sweet fragrance.

Summer Favorites

Summer gardens burst with options including roses  birthday gifts for men, peonies, and lavender. Roses remain the ultimate symbol of romance, available in countless varieties and colors. Peonies offer lush, full blooms that make stunning cut flowers, while lavender provides both beauty and practical uses in aromatherapy and cooking.

Autumn Beauties

Fall flowers like chrysanthemums, asters, and dahlias extend the growing season with rich, warm colors. These hardy blooms can withstand cooler temperatures and often provide the last burst of color before winter arrives.

Winter Wonders

Even in winter, flowers like camellias, winter jasmine, and hellebores prove that beauty persists year-round. These resilient plants offer hope during the darkest months and demonstrate nature's incredible adaptability.

Essential Flower Care Tips

Understanding Light Requirements

Sun-loving varieties like marigolds and zinnias require at least six hours of direct sunlight daily, while shade-tolerant flowers like impatiens and begonias thrive in partial shade. Understanding these requirements is crucial for successful flower gardening.

Watering Wisdom

Proper watering techniques can make or break your flower garden. Most flowers prefer deep, infrequent watering rather than frequent shallow watering. This encourages strong root development and helps plants become more drought-resistant.

Fertilizing for Success

Regular feeding helps flowers reach their full potential. A balanced fertilizer applied according to package directions supports healthy growth and abundant blooms. Organic options like fish emulsion or compost tea provide gentle, long-lasting nutrition.

Creating Stunning Flower Arrangements

Choosing the Right Flowers

When selecting flowers for arrangements, consider factors like bloom time, stem strength, and color compatibility. Flowers with strong stems like roses and chrysanthemums work well as focal points, while delicate flowers like baby's breath serve as excellent fillers.

Design Principles

Apply basic design principles to create professional-looking arrangements. Use odd numbers of flowers for visual balance, vary heights for interest, and choose colors that complement rather than compete with each other.

Extending Vase Life

Proper care extends the life of cut flowers significantly. Cut stems at an angle under running water, use clean vases, and change water every few days. Adding flower food or a homemade solution of sugar and bleach can help flowers last longer.

Flowers in Different Cultures

Flowers carry deep cultural significance across the globe. In Japan, cherry blossoms represent the fleeting nature of life, while in India, marigolds are essential for religious ceremonies. Understanding these cultural connections adds depth to our appreciation of flowers and their role in human society.
